Hello everyone, we're talking about the blood of Jesus. Let's consider another mighty work that the blood of Jesus has done for us. We read in Ephesians chapter 2 and verse 13 that we have been brought near to God by the blood of Jesus. Let me just read out that scripture for us. It says, ‘but now in Christ Jesus you who once were far off have been brought near by the blood of Christ.’ It is talking about mankind and people who were far away from God, because of our sinfulness and yet we see that God did something marvelous. He sent His own Son and the Son of God became the perfect, spotless, blemishless lamb of God shedding His blood for us. And because of this blood that purges us and that has provided remission for us, we now have been brought near to God. We now can boldly call God as Abba Father and have a relationship with God the Father just the way Jesus had. We saw that Jesus was intimate with the Father, there was no barrier of shame, guilt and sin and that was the way Jesus enjoyed a relationship with the Father. And today you and I can enjoy a similar relationship with the Father but this is possible only through the blood of Jesus. When we acknowledge that Jesus is the Son of God and that His blood has done this work for us. Let's also read another passage from Hebrews chapter 10, verses 19 through 21, ‘Therefore, brethren, having boldness to enter the Holiest by the blood of Jesus, by a new and living way which He has consecrated for us, through the veil, that is, His flesh, and having a high priest over the house of God.’ Verse 19 talks about entering the presence of God by the blood of Jesus. Again, we know that this was not possible for a common man under the provisions of the old covenant but only the high priest could enter into the Holiest of holies and we talked about the day of atonement- once a year. So, we note the limited access but today the scriptures teach us that you and I can have boldness to enter the holiest all the time, any time because of the blood of Jesus. As believers, we can enter into the presence of God, the throne room of God and meet with God, speak to God, receive of His mercy and His goodness and this is made possible only through the blood of Jesus. The blood of Jesus has given us access into the presence of God which was just not possible under the old covenant. These are things for us to rejoice in, that you and I, every one of us, every tribe, every tongue is long as we are born again, we are children of God, we are washed in the blood of Jesus, we have access into the presence of God 24/7 and this is truly a mighty revelation.
